Licensing: The First Red Flag

This casino claims a Curacao number – one of those old Antillephone-style codes. Problem is, no current regulator register matches it. Specialist trackers label the claim as fake. For UK players, the absence of a UKGC account number is a dealbreaker. No UKGC means no 10x wagering cap, no mandatory dispute route, no visible safer-gambling tools. The casino’s public configuration lists no deposit limit, no loss limit, no cool-off tool. That’s not a minor oversight; it’s a structural hole.

Bonuses: Terms You Can’t Trust

The welcome offer looks straightforward: 75 free spins on sign-up, plus a 200% deposit match. But the full terms are buried in a JavaScript bundle, not on the landing page. One Trustpilot reply from the casino itself confirmed a 50x wagering requirement on a small win. That’s high, and without a UKGC cap, it could be worse. Before accepting any bonus, check these four things:

  • What is the exact wagering base – bonus only, or deposit plus bonus?
  • Is there a maximum cashout cap on winnings from the bonus?
  • Which games are restricted, and what is the maximum bet while the bonus is active?
  • Does requesting a withdrawal cancel your bonus funds entirely?

If the cashier doesn’t show those terms in plain English, skip the offer. The 75 free spins are a headline, not a guarantee.

Game Library: Rival Nostalgia vs. Modern Reality

Davinci Gold runs on the Rival platform, which means story-driven i-Slots, classic three-reel games, and a decent spread of table games and video poker. Providers include Rival, Fugaso, Betsoft, and Booming Games. That’s a solid catalogue for players who miss the old download-client style. But a broad lobby doesn’t compensate for weak licensing and slow payouts. The safety score from independent trackers sits near the bottom, and the game count is opaque – no clean current list is published.

Banking and Withdrawals: The Core Problem

Here’s the heart of the issue. Deposits are fine – cards, e-wallets, crypto, all accepted. Withdrawals are a different story. The operator’s own configuration suggests a withdrawal period of around 12 days. Player complaints describe pending times of 1-7 days, plus low weekly caps. The table below summarises the key friction points:

Banking Feature What You Should Know
Minimum deposit Low, around $5 or £5
Withdrawal timeframe Operator config says 12 days; players report 1-7 days pending
Weekly withdrawal limit Around $500-$1,000, depending on the source
KYC process Document reviews often delayed, even after approval
Crypto support Bitcoin, Neteller, Skrill for withdrawals, but slow

This isn’t just inconvenient – it’s risky. Larger wins become trapped in a slow queue, and the dispute route is weak. The casino’s support team can answer routine questions, but when withdrawals are blocked or bonuses disputed, the public record shows mixed responses, including ignored emails and live chat disconnects.

What Players Actually Say

Player sentiment splits cleanly by platform. Short positive reviews on Trustpilot praise the games and quick deposits. The negative stories are more detailed and more worrying. Here are the key patterns from complaint sites:

  1. Unresolved disputes over bonus winnings, including a case where a $3,000 bonus win was disputed entirely.
  2. Account locks after crypto deposits, with no clear path to recovery.
  3. Withdrawal delays stretching past 30 days, even after document approval.
  4. Inconsistent support replies – one agent says one thing, another says different.
  5. Related-brand complaints (Paradise8, This Is Vegas) suggest a network-wide problem with payout friction.

The gap between the headline Trustpilot score and the specialist site ratings is the most important finding. Small, casual play might feel fine. The moment you hit a real win or need to withdraw a meaningful amount, the system shows its cracks.
